Understanding DTF Technology The Technical Breakdown

DTF printing is an cutting-edge digital printing technique that employs printing designs on unique PET film using water-based inks and bonding powder. Unlike standard printing processes, DTF transfers can be used on cotton, polyester, nylon, leather, and blended fabrics without prior preparation. This flexibility makes DTF printer technology extremely desirable among entrepreneurs wanting effective, premium printing options.

The process produces prints that are both aesthetically impressive but also incredibly durable. DTF transfers resist deterioration and color loss even after numerous wash cycles, making them perfect for business use where lasting quality is paramount. DTF Printing Step-by-Step: Complete Tutorial

Making high-end DTF transfers demands understanding each step of the process. Here's a thorough breakdown:

1. Artwork Development

Start by creating your artwork using design programs like Adobe Photoshop, Illustrator, or accessible programs like online design platforms. Save your design as a crisp PNG file with a transparent background. The benefit of DTF printing is that you can use detailed multicolor graphics without being limited by color constraints.

2. Creating the Transfer

Import your design into the DTF printer program. The printer will initially deposit the color layers (CMYK) directly onto the PET film, followed by a white ink layer that acts as a base. This white layer is vital for ensuring vibrant colors on dark fabrics. Contemporary DTF printer models can reach speeds of up to 40 linear meters per minute, making them ideal for high-volume production.

3. Adding the Bonding Agent

As the ink is still uncured, evenly apply hot-melt adhesive powder throughout the entire printed design. This powder is what attaches the DTF transfer to the fabric during the transfer process. Use a see-saw motion to ensure complete coverage, then eliminate any excess powder. Many operations are now acquiring automated powder shakers for consistent results.

4. Curing the Transfer

The adhesive powder must be heat-activated before application. This can be accomplished using a heat tunnel (recommended for best practices) or by hovering under a heat press. Curing generally takes about a minute in an oven at the proper temperature. Adequate curing allows your DTF transfers can be kept for later use or transferred immediately.

5. Applying to Garment

First press your garment for 10 seconds to prepare the fabric. Position your DTF transfer on the fabric and press at 325°F (165°C) for quarter minute with balanced pressure. The heat engages the adhesive, creating a lasting connection between the design and fabric.

6. Removal and Finishing

After pressing, remove the film while it's still warm in one smooth motion. This warm removal method ensures crisp lines and eliminates unwanted lines in your design. Lastly, complete a second press for another short duration to enhance durability and minimize shine.

Necessary Hardware for DTF Printing Success

To start your DTF printing journey, you'll want the following equipment:

  • DTF Printer: Pick between specialized printers by brands like Epson, Roland, and Mimaki, or modify existing printers for DTF printing
  • Transfer Inks: Custom textile inks created for maximum adhesion and color brilliance
  • PET Film: Available in different sizes, with hot-peel or cold-peel options
  • Transfer Powder: Standard powder for most uses, alternative powder for dark designs on dark fabrics
  • Transfer Press: Commercial-grade press with consistent temperature and pressure
  • Curing Oven: For proper powder curing (strongly advised)
  • RIP Software: For quality control and print optimization
